Jakob Ackermann
e61b157666
Merge pull request #20348 from overleaf/jpa-disable-bull-pro
...
[web] provide stub interface for bull queues in Server Pro/CE
GitOrigin-RevId: 014cf1a87c266fd760ff3c2bd493689bbf16e637
2024-09-26 08:04:51 +00:00
Antoine Clausse
88196f8e38
[web] Initialize BS5 in subscription page ( #20476 )
...
GitOrigin-RevId: dacb283822eb4628f230a66f49af8bc9a2fa5dde
2024-09-26 08:04:46 +00:00
Thomas
5ebeab3d42
Merge pull request #20514 from overleaf/tm-pending-editor-sorting
...
Sort members in share modal list by editors > pending > viewers
GitOrigin-RevId: 7e2e3acb69ffaddbddc7bacfe3258e149c717aeb
2024-09-26 08:04:30 +00:00
Mathias Jakobsen
267109aa9a
Merge pull request #20519 from overleaf/mj-write-and-cite-settings
...
[web] Add a settings menu for Write & Cite
GitOrigin-RevId: 670d8db8fa1363308a6d4d35f3717a886fb24c49
2024-09-25 08:06:34 +00:00
CloudBuild
77e0f6169a
auto update translation
...
GitOrigin-RevId: d0cbd0f3ed525dbcec7576a9bf23ac5817e743b7
2024-09-25 08:06:29 +00:00
Eric Mc Sween
9648c6711c
Merge pull request #20592 from overleaf/em-mj-load-history-version
...
Load a specific version in the admin history debugging panel
GitOrigin-RevId: 302832b981688a6697c21122372230c285911d24
2024-09-25 08:06:24 +00:00
Jessica Lawshe
e4b3ee8988
Merge pull request #20508 from overleaf/as-cms-bs5-link-colours
...
[web] Adjust link behaviour for Website Redesign in BS5
GitOrigin-RevId: d09831de1f51c4e2a9bc06b0c9fd9f4a1909d7f0
2024-09-25 08:06:19 +00:00
Jessica Lawshe
e8f602db9b
Merge pull request #20545 from overleaf/jel-remove-comment
...
[web] Remove commented out CSS code
GitOrigin-RevId: 8d6c392735eb2637a3c7bbc4cd4d17d5dc92d1e4
2024-09-25 08:06:11 +00:00
Jessica Lawshe
ecb0655241
Merge pull request #20572 from overleaf/jel-cms-styled-list
...
[web] Render styled lists on `Element | Content`
GitOrigin-RevId: 9d951e2339a85cc89b14991bbde2bc4d4316852a
2024-09-25 08:06:06 +00:00
Jessica Lawshe
d43efc2d7c
Merge pull request #20523 from overleaf/jel-cms-padding-fix
...
[web] CMS BS5 - Fix mobile top padding when columns reversed, apply `max-width` to rows as cards
GitOrigin-RevId: 0c8745c171dc8e24389b2e54e4d6fd605c30e145
2024-09-25 08:06:01 +00:00
Jessica Lawshe
705035a972
Merge pull request #20544 from overleaf/jel-cms-bs5-fonts
...
[web] Font size overrides for CMS BS5 pages
GitOrigin-RevId: 0803b3b76b3a1c60a26bf56d94a27d67270b7313
2024-09-25 08:05:55 +00:00
Davinder Singh
ba0f95aaf0
BS5 Migration - Blog post cards migration to BS5 ( #20539 )
...
* copying blog-posts.less into blog-posts.scss, will not compile yet
* making variable changes in the file
* adding card-body under blog-post
* adding spacing-09 to the list
* format:fix
* rendering bs5 for blog/blog_post
* adding card-body for blog post page card
* fixing some linting errors
* adding neutral-40 as a replacement of ol-blue-gray-2
* selecting the closest spacing
* removing margin
GitOrigin-RevId: e0cad15cec2adccb41d773e38feb99d9fd9f5e07
2024-09-25 08:05:38 +00:00
Davinder Singh
4c2425fe25
Premium Badge - BS5 migration ( #20496 )
...
* migrating premium badge to BS5 and changing the unit test
* fixing unit test
* using badge badge-prepend classes for the premium badge
* fixing unit test
* adding font-weight variable
* removing unused CSS
* adding aria-hidden
GitOrigin-RevId: a1ab2eeedd95ee500c21607abd09a0a8a07289f0
2024-09-25 08:05:33 +00:00
Davinder Singh
248fc3699a
CMS Bootstrap 5 migration - Tabs using bootstrap 5 classes ( #20478 )
...
* adding classes according to bootstrap 5 tabs
* adding JS for tabs handeling in BS5
* adding styling for tabs to match the redesign styling
* making sure tabs are being highlighted when active
* adding a scroll-margin-top to have some extra space
* removing extra import, it is not needed here because we already import it in bootstrap-x.js files
* using the media-breakpoint-down for a media query styling
* introducing .nav-tabs-container to make the tab triggers horizontally scrollable
* creating a mixin box-shadow-button-input under scss for bootstrap-5
* moving border-width-base to tabs.scss
* aligning tabs to the left under screen size of 768px
* removing focus-style mixin from scss files becuase it was a duplicate
GitOrigin-RevId: 45780c62681fc9b61961f5436d2d55de66a976b6
2024-09-25 08:05:21 +00:00
Liangjun Song
7a4ddd1570
Merge pull request #20473 from overleaf/ls-clean-up-password-authentication-removal
...
clean up pw auth deprecation gradual rollout
GitOrigin-RevId: 0d74031e4d1381cd9a9a49f7e3cea72ad2aa1fe7
2024-09-25 08:05:16 +00:00
David
7002d1e4bf
Merge pull request #20511 from overleaf/dp-review-panel-footer
...
Update UI for new review panel footer
GitOrigin-RevId: 8beb554f78fa5876d5349981d96b44a16ab5567c
2024-09-25 08:05:07 +00:00
David
ab43a44b76
Merge pull request #20526 from overleaf/dp-mini-review-panel
...
Styling updates for mini review panel
GitOrigin-RevId: 1bbf7f1d2e02f5d6f3f50937d2b7b9cdc5a0878f
2024-09-25 08:05:02 +00:00
David
9d3841a46d
Merge pull request #20517 from overleaf/dp-overview-edit-actions
...
Don't allow tracked changes to be edited in the overview tab in new review panel
GitOrigin-RevId: 132771c4105096034bf58bc3d4a7ba23c3d088b7
2024-09-25 08:04:57 +00:00
andrew rumble
35afb713a3
Upgrade mongodb-legacy and mongoose to latest
...
GitOrigin-RevId: a581ebca5a3c0108ad37a6ea55b7772a065793d9
2024-09-24 08:06:36 +00:00
andrew rumble
0c428e149f
Update mongoose count usages to countDocuments
...
count was removed see:
https://mongoosejs.com/docs/migrating_to_8.html#removed-count .
GitOrigin-RevId: 308c8f4b681269c29669c45b5f2022404b3af463
2024-09-24 08:06:32 +00:00
andrew rumble
5f699ac5ef
Fix findOneAnd* usages
...
findOneAnd* now returns either a document or null rather than a result
set (unless the result set is requested explicitly). See
https://www.mongodb.com/blog/post/behavioral-changes-find-one-family-apis-node-js-driver-6-0-0 .
GitOrigin-RevId: 93dc64cbcc663217f914cf9e9821e2b9642154db
2024-09-24 08:06:28 +00:00
andrew rumble
5b1c0c5008
Fix use of fake ObjectIds in tests
...
12 character strings are no longer valid see:
https://github.com/mongodb/js-bson/releases/tag/v6.0.0 (Strings of
length 12 can no longer make an ObjectId)
GitOrigin-RevId: 2590c10915c50b951f991b2cf161d80235e445ca
2024-09-24 08:06:23 +00:00
andrew rumble
3fa35ef03a
Share ignore logic between web and clsi
...
GitOrigin-RevId: c4ae306413efb71989d2db410c3859cb69b3d5de
2024-09-24 08:05:01 +00:00
andrew rumble
d627a0bee9
Remove files
param from output.zip endpoint
...
GitOrigin-RevId: 300cd870578237ad8e61be4e9e41991f884aa754
2024-09-24 08:04:57 +00:00
Antoine Clausse
2179d62d74
Merge pull request #20549 from overleaf/revert-20165-ac-update-node-fetch
...
Revert "Upgrade node-fetch to 2.7.0"
GitOrigin-RevId: 928df97c6fbc81f21097aaf9c331b0c70eeac002
2024-09-24 08:04:44 +00:00
Antoine Clausse
da3553d800
Upgrade node-fetch to 2.7.0 ( #20165 )
...
* Set `node-fetch` to `^2.7.0`
* Update package-lock.json
```
# root
bin/npm update node-fetch
bin/npm update cross-fetch
# in other path in docker
npm update node-fetch
```
* Update node-fetch patch
* [fetch-utils] Skip the test: destroys the request body if it doesn't get consumed
```
1) fetch-utils
fetchJson
destroys the request body if it doesn't get consumed:
FetchError: Invalid response body while trying to fetch http://example.com:30001/json/ignore-request : write EPIPE
at PassThrough.<anonymous> (/overleaf/node_modules/node-fetch/lib/index.js:400:12)
at PassThrough.emit (node:events:529:35)
at emitErrorNT (node:internal/streams/destroy:151:8)
at emitErrorCloseNT (node:internal/streams/destroy:116:3)
at process.processTicksAndRejections (node:internal/process/task_queues:82:21)
```
* [fetch-utils] Delete the test: destroys the request body if it doesn't get consumed
* Remove the `setTimeout` in the node-fetch patch
Fixes a test and doesn't break filestore acceptance tests
* Update node-fetch patch again: bring changes from https://github.com/node-fetch/node-fetch/blob/e87b093/src/index.js
* Update node-fetch patch again: bring changes from https://github.com/node-fetch/node-fetch/blob/e87b093/src/index.js
* Update node-fetch patches back to single lines
Per https://github.com/overleaf/internal/pull/20165#discussion_r1739035513
GitOrigin-RevId: 945e5a12e838673b7bc87b588b7aca1bcd9109e2
2024-09-24 08:04:39 +00:00
Alf Eaton
2976fd0b44
Fix Dockerfile FromAsCasing warnings ( #20388 )
...
GitOrigin-RevId: 6d6be3ba17eec695907dde25da2dbe98818fae10
2024-09-23 08:04:52 +00:00
Eric Mc Sween
250acbf33c
Merge pull request #20520 from overleaf/em-ts-import
...
Use new import JSDoc syntax for Typescript annotations
GitOrigin-RevId: 782456d637fc8f2de6163b5d70fabf06c1d74964
2024-09-23 08:04:47 +00:00
MoxAmber
2c53687ea1
Merge pull request #20477 from overleaf/as-jel-cms-bs5-quotes
...
[web] Use Bootstrap 5 for CMS Quotes
GitOrigin-RevId: 9f3699cd4588412176466ebfea1ddfa160da1535
2024-09-20 08:05:55 +00:00
MoxAmber
4b281becdd
Merge pull request #20468 from overleaf/jel-cms-bs5-top-padding
...
[web] Update top padding on CMS BS5 pages
GitOrigin-RevId: c663886a9f28992a7056ac3f568980d1a5603699
2024-09-20 08:05:50 +00:00
MoxAmber
68eaec6d8e
Merge pull request #20485 from overleaf/jel-cms-bs5-mobile-breakpoint
...
[web] Update mobile breakpoint for CMS pages using BS5
GitOrigin-RevId: b855faf378b03788caff8574747d88b96706de2a
2024-09-20 08:05:46 +00:00
MoxAmber
d9e5411ef3
Merge pull request #20444 from overleaf/td-bs5-add-non-react-types
...
Add types for Bootstrap 5 vanilla JavaScript
GitOrigin-RevId: 94efb0ba8fb0cea65f8a0993940bf76cd197c61e
2024-09-20 08:05:41 +00:00
MoxAmber
2a2ba46fc6
Merge pull request #20291 from overleaf/as-update-favicons
...
Update favicons and improve PWA icon support
GitOrigin-RevId: 972aae6b3791ba61a58787414eb6507f95ee8744
2024-09-20 08:05:36 +00:00
MoxAmber
d7a482966f
Merge pull request #20463 from overleaf/as-jel-cms-text-align
...
[web] Option on CMS pages to center text only on destkop or mobile devices
GitOrigin-RevId: fd5006e4b46c53627cdc39cc41ea75f016411003
2024-09-20 08:05:31 +00:00
Eric Mc Sween
889fa1a3c3
Merge pull request #20317 from overleaf/em-github-sync-errors
...
Replace alerts with notifications in the github-sync modal
GitOrigin-RevId: 772add41b2d525353dc0c0362ebc64c4a023e2c3
2024-09-20 08:05:26 +00:00
David
af6ffdcf7c
Merge pull request #20409 from overleaf/dk-selectLineOnFocus-fix
...
Fix scroll issue when focusing a change in new review panel
GitOrigin-RevId: 55784de415f65935ad9b1a8cd3ad82ea3ddac3c1
2024-09-20 08:05:17 +00:00
David
22e4c2de2c
Merge pull request #20411 from overleaf/dk-highlight-focus-ranges
...
Highlight and focus ranges in editor for new review panel
GitOrigin-RevId: 4fef31a8c9e6dc974519d925c7478665e0c8cc29
2024-09-20 08:05:13 +00:00
David
8a0bed71e1
Merge pull request #20475 from overleaf/dk-fix-positionItems
...
Change focused item index to be per docId in new review panel
GitOrigin-RevId: af4b91cdc7128302a75f25d11c2afc5a2861abdd
2024-09-20 08:05:08 +00:00
David
8685d87920
Merge pull request #20494 from overleaf/dp-zero-message-thread
...
Don't show comment threads with zero messages
GitOrigin-RevId: e9efdf4fc1119b8fdafdd8a93c7cd9caed91a276
2024-09-20 08:05:03 +00:00
David
08a6caab80
Merge pull request #20405 from overleaf/dp-fix-empty-state-position
...
Fix positioning of review panel empty state
GitOrigin-RevId: d1c93e1a8bef59ad68e9f3e62106a949b7f9efdd
2024-09-20 08:04:57 +00:00
Miguel Serrano
8ca24b104b
Script to track ES Modules migration progress ( #20448 )
...
* Script to track ES Modules migration progress
GitOrigin-RevId: 8582f529313c40c26d27d7c2f1542b1828c5a7e4
2024-09-19 08:05:16 +00:00
Jessica Lawshe
f2d986feb8
Merge pull request #20431 from overleaf/jel-cms-bs5-card
...
[web] Update cards for CMS BS5 pages
GitOrigin-RevId: d398f534993c187c2010a69d8ae0e5a067ab2a40
2024-09-19 08:05:04 +00:00
Jessica Lawshe
7ca2e47d78
Merge pull request #20429 from overleaf/jel-cms-bs5-vertical-spacing
...
[web] Always set top padding on columns on mobile for BS5 CMS pages
GitOrigin-RevId: 1532d960686ad324216a414e44a45ad5479ab564
2024-09-19 08:04:55 +00:00
Jessica Lawshe
a066e96b92
Merge pull request #20428 from overleaf/jel-cms-bootstrap5
...
[web] Updates for CMS pages using BS5 and new site design
GitOrigin-RevId: 08b66d1bfb3062a229f16a44efe70527f6fa67a7
2024-09-19 08:04:51 +00:00
Mathias Jakobsen
edf2c68c51
Merge pull request #20326 from overleaf/mj-filetree-restore-importtime
...
[web] Use importedAt timestamp for linked files if present
GitOrigin-RevId: 2132dfede83778a018e02fdba3d40180838f37af
2024-09-19 08:04:38 +00:00
Mathias Jakobsen
9719b3376c
Merge pull request #20399 from overleaf/mj-set-import-time
...
[web] Set importedAt when creating linked files
GitOrigin-RevId: 06a549a20620eee33f64608d17a91d2e893f8f8a
2024-09-19 08:04:33 +00:00
Jimmy Domagala-Tang
5b73f08703
Merge pull request #20435 from overleaf/jdt-hide-wf-promo-from-wf-commons
...
Hide Writefull Promo From Writefull Commons Users
GitOrigin-RevId: 7adcb8f6e71c9c5b27da248e025b14a51fab703b
2024-09-18 08:05:00 +00:00
Mathias Jakobsen
a807a810e6
Merge pull request #20297 from overleaf/mj-stream-bib-log
...
[web] Stream .blg files before parsing
GitOrigin-RevId: 2e7a16a19e62fc32bbcb7fe35bed745b938e6963
2024-09-18 08:04:51 +00:00
Jessica Lawshe
3b839dc885
Merge pull request #20382 from overleaf/jel-bs5-website-redesign
...
[web] Begin to migrate `website-redesign.less` to BS5
GitOrigin-RevId: e3cf2162e819f7c137bbc2715dcd9a9fe6d72f3f
2024-09-17 08:06:21 +00:00
Jessica Lawshe
0d1c9ce79d
Merge pull request #20372 from overleaf/jel-content-page-css-bs5
...
[web] Copy content page CSS for BS5 build
GitOrigin-RevId: b12bc6e187d2f2709129948604f29f1092cb6bd9
2024-09-17 08:06:16 +00:00